Bolívar Evento 55, The New Regional Edition For France, To Be Released In July

18 June 2026

Presented in cabinets of 50, the regional edition celebrates the 55th anniversary of Coprova, the Habanos exclusive distributor in France.   To celebrate the 55th anniversary of Coprova, the Habanos exclusive distributor in France, the Bolívar Evento 55 will be available in French tobacconists this July. This is a grand robusto cigar, 140 mm long with a 52 ring gauge

Por Larrañaga Intemporales Is The New Regional Edition For Switzerland

17 June 2026

This panatella (152 mm x 38) will arrive in shops in the Swiss Confederation next week. Announced in 2023, the Por Larrañaga Intemporales RE Switzerland is finally coming to Swiss shops. This is a 152 mm long panatella with a 38 ring gauge (factory name: laguito No. 2). This is a rare size in the regular Habanos catalog, identical to

Brazil Unveils Its Third Habanos Regional Edition

16 June 2026

The Gloria Cubana Serie Brasil N° 3 RE Brazil has been available in the country for a few weeks.   The Gloria Cubana Serie Brasil No. 3 is the third Habanos regional edition reserved for Brazil. This figurado cigar, 140 mm long with a 52 ring gauge, has been available in tobacconists across the country for a few weeks. This

Cigars Confirm Their Status As A Niche Product Consumed By Adults (German Study)

1 June 2026

Cigar and cigarillo consumers represent only 2.3% of smokers and are all over 45 years old.   While European authorities are increasingly proposing stricter regulations against tobacco products, a German study serves as a reminder that cigars is a very niche product, consumed primarily by people—often men—over 45.
